As Rabbi [name] mentioned on Shabbos, the Halachic Living Will is a simple and effective way to ensure that your wishes are followed in any medical situation, and that decisions are made in accordance with halachah.

Please download the attached halachic living will form. Then follow these steps:

1. Read the form and make sure you understand it. Any questions you have about the form will be answered at the program.

2. The form asks you to choose a healthcare proxy and a rabbi, as well as alternates, in case those people are not available. You are not required to choose an alternate for either role.
Before the program, it is worth considering who you want these people to be. In virtually all cases, these are simple decisions. Your healthcare proxy is the person you would want to make medical decisions on your behalf, if you are unable to do so yourself.
When choosing a proxy, issues to consider include the following:
a. the person’s ability to understand medical information,
b. the person’s ability to make decisions,
c. the person’s proximity to your location,
d. the person’s willingness and ability to devote the time and energy necessary to perform this job
Since there is always a chance your preferred proxy will be unavailable, it would be wise to choose an alternate proxy.
Discuss your decision with your proxies.

6. Once you have had your form properly signed and witnessed at the Open House, you will receive an EMES card, provided by NASCK. The EMES card is a brief summary of the halachic living will that also ensures that your choice of healthcare proxy and rabbi can easily be determined in case of emergency.
